Abstract

Systems and methods are provided for use in image-guided surgical procedures, in which intraoperatively acquired surface data is employed to verify the correspondence between intraoperatively selected fiducial points and volumetric fiducial points, where the volumetric fiducial points are selected based on volumetric image data. Segmented surface data obtained from the volumetric image data is registered to the intraoperative surface data using the intraoperative and volumetric fiducial points for initial surface alignment, and this process is repeated for other permutations of the correspondence between the intraoperatively fiducial points and the volumetric fiducial points. Quality measures may be determined that relate to the registration quality for each fiducial correspondence permutation, where the quality measures may be employed to assess of the likelihood that the initially prescribed fiducial correspondence is correct. A graphical representation may be generated for visually displaying the alignment of the registered surfaces for the different fiducial correspondence permutations.

Claims (92)

1. A method of performing intraoperative verification of fiducial correspondence, the method comprising:

obtaining volumetric image data pertaining to an anatomical region;

processing the volumetric image data to generate preliminary surface data characterizing an anatomical surface within the anatomical region;

obtaining input identifying at least three volumetric fiducial points associated with the preliminary surface data;

employing at least one of the volumetric fiducial points to perform segmentation on the preliminary surface data, thereby obtaining segmented surface data characterizing a surface region of interest within the anatomical surface;

intraoperatively detecting, with a surface detection subsystem, intraoperative surface data characterizing an exposed surface region including at least a portion of the surface region of interest;

obtaining input identifying at least three intraoperative fiducial points associated with the intraoperative surface data, each intraoperative fiducial point corresponding to a respective volumetric fiducial point, according to a prescribed fiducial correspondence;

(i) employing the volumetric fiducial points and the corresponding intraoperative fiducial points to register the segmented surface data to the intraoperative surface data, without performing surface-to-surface registration, thereby obtaining a first preliminary registration based on prescribed fiducial correspondence between the volumetric fiducial points and the intraoperative fiducial points;

(ii) employing the first preliminary registration to initiate and perform a first surface-based registration between the segmented surface data and the intraoperative surface data;

(iii) determining a first registration quality measure associated with a quality of the surface-based registration;

repeating steps (i) to (iii) for one or more permutations of the correspondence between the intraoperative fiducial points and the volumetric fiducial points, thereby performing one or more additional surface-based registrations and obtaining one or more additional registration quality measures respectively associated with the one or more additional surface-based registrations, wherein each additional registration quality measure is associated with a different permutation of the correspondence between the volumetric fiducial points and the intraoperative fiducial points; and

providing feedback associated with the registration quality measures.

2. The method according to claim 1 wherein the preliminary surface data characterizes one or more bone surfaces.

3. The method according to claim 2 wherein the preliminary surface data characterizes bone surfaces corresponding to one or more spinal levels.

4. The method according to claim 3 wherein the surface region of interest comprises one or more spinal levels.

5. The method according to claim 1 wherein the preliminary surface data characterizes a soft tissue surface.

6. The method according to claim 1 wherein the feedback is indicative of the fiducial correspondence having a highest associated registration quality measure.

7. The method according to claim 1 wherein the feedback is indicative of whether or not the first registration quality measure is the registration quality measure associated with a highest registration quality.

8. The method according to claim 1 wherein when the first registration quality measure fails to exceed a threshold, the additional surface-based registrations and the additional registration quality measures are generated until a given additional registration quality measure exceeds the threshold, or until all permutations of fiducial correspondences between the volumetric fiducial points and the intraoperative fiducial points have been assessed.

9. The method according to claim 1 wherein the one or more additional surface-based registrations and the determination of the one or more additional registration quality measures are only performed when the first registration quality measure is less than a threshold.

10. The method according to claim 1 further comprising generating a graphical representation of the first surface-based registration and the one or more additional surface-based registrations.
